  6. Hi Ladies, I'm getting married at Dreams in less that 6 weeks! I decided not to confirm any of the details until about a week ago, as I've noticed from the board that you seem to get quicker responses the closer it is to your wedding. Here is what I have done, and it has worked great! I sent one big email to esman, outlining all the details I wanted, broken down by category (ceremony, reception, menu, flowers, etc.). He responded within a day with answers or comments to everything, or just "OK". I was unhappy with a couple things, so very friendly I suggested an alternative and very firmly I told him I would NOT pay for some extras (examples: I have 40 guests, but only wanted the cocktail hour food that is included in my package, I would not pay the 25 per person extra. Also, I would not pay extra for a cake for 40 people.) He responded again by the next day, and accepted all my changes. My contract draft arrived the next day. I noticed that he was charging me $45 per person extra for the dinner. I replied telling him Rebecca quoted me $40. The next day the revised contract arrived, with $40 per person, no questions asked. So far, he has been soooo helpful and prompt. He emails me twice a day! So my advice for brides that are still a ways away from your wedding, just sit tight. They seem much more willing to help the closer you get to your day! I feel pretty good now that most of the details have been hammered out. Oh, we decided to go with a chocolate fountain too. In case anyone else is interested, it is $5 per person and comes with marshmellows, strawberries, kiwis and bananas.

  16. Hey AfricanVenus! Well, it goes like this. In Canada it is really popular to take a "hot holiday" in the winter to escape the cold. However, places like Mexico and the Carribean are pretty far away to go for a weekend. And the flights/hotels are really expensive. So, there are a handful of companies that have emerged that offer charter "vacation packages" to all inclusive holidays in the south. It is WAY cheaper than booking everything yourself. They are usually for 7 or 14 days, and you pay one price, which includes flights, transport to hotel, and the all inclusive hotel stay. So, for example, we are going to Dreams PV in June, the very end of the season for these charters (most of them have stopped running for the season). The charter flight leaves from a major city called Calgary. All my friends/family get on a plane in their city wherever they live and fly to Calgary. There, we all meet up in Calgary and the charter flight takes us to PV, and drives us to the hotel. For a one week all-inclusive holiday including hotel AND airfare, my guest are paying $1200 including taxes and fees. If we didn't go via a charter company, the flights alone would have cost more than that. So its a pretty sweet deal!
